Beyond Sequencing: Unlocking Functional Insights 
During the event, oloBion delivered a scientific presentation highlighting mass spectrometry–based metabolomics as a powerful approach to assess microbiome functionality.  

While sequencing technologies provide essential taxonomic information, our contribution emphasized the value of complementing sequencing with metabolomics to uncover:  

  • functional metabolic activity,  
  • key biochemical pathways, and  
  • diet–microbiota–host interactions.  

  

By integrating metabolomic profiling with sequencing data, researchers can move beyond “who is there” toward understanding what the microbiome is doing, a critical step in translating microbiome science into meaningful preclinical and nutrition-science strategies.
